DESCRIPTION
With the Xbox Wireless Headset, you can game clearly while being surrounded by spatial sound technologies like Windows Sonic, Dolby Atmos, and DTS Headphone: X. Voice isolation and auto-mute cut down on background noise for clearer communication. During prolonged play periods, the flexible, lightweight design with an adjustable headband provides a more pleasant experience, and rotating earcup controls offer a simple, quick method to change the volume and game/chat balance. Utilize the Xbox Accessories app to fine-tune your headset for a personalized audio experience. Without the need for dongles or a base station, couple to your Xbox Wireless radio and connect to your mobile device over Bluetooth for on-the-go music or conversation. You can even pair your phone and Xbox at the same time to speak with a buddy on your Xbox.
How wireless headsets work on Xbox Series X
Along with other devices, your Xbox Wireless Headset is compatible with the Xbox One and Xbox Series X|S consoles. It may be linked to Windows devices via Bluetooth 4.2+, a Wireless Adapter for Windows (available separately), or a USB-C cable that is compatible.

How to turn off Xbox Wireless Headset
To switch off the headset, press the green power button on the left earcup’s rear. The power light (located directly above the power button) should dim and a power-down sound should be audible.
How to connect to Xbox
Scan for accessible devices in your device’s Bluetooth connections menu. In the list of compatible devices, the headset should show up as Xbox Wireless Headset. The power light will cease blinking when the headset establishes a connection with your device.

How wide is this range, exactly? I own a Turtle Beach 700 Gen 2 and they have a terrible range. Even when near, they frequently disconnect.
The Bluetooth range between the headset and a compatible device can reach up to 33 feet, while the Xbox Wireless range between the headset and an Xbox console can reach up to 20 feet (6 meters) (10m).
Please be aware that precise wireless ranges can change depending on a number of variables, including physical interference from objects like furniture or walls or signal interference from other wireless signals from electrical devices between the headset and device.

Does it link to the Xbox just or does it also have Bluetooth?
Xbox Wireless Headset connects wirelessly to Xbox X/S and Xbox One consoles utilizing Xbox wireless radio without the use of dongles or cords, while it does offer built-in Bluetooth connectivity for connecting to Windows 10 PCs and mobile devices.
